 As a dedicated teacher, I believe in shaping young minds and fostering a love for learning. My teaching philosophy is grounded in the following principles:

1. Student-Centered Learning: Students are at the heart of education and I strive to create an inclusive and engaging classroom environment where each student feels valued and respected. I tailor my teaching approach by understanding their unique needs, interests, and abilities.

2. Holistic Development: Education extends beyond textbooks. I aim to nurture academic growth and social, emotional, and ethical development. Students learn essential life skills through discussions, projects, and real-world applications.

3. Active Participation: Learning is an active process. I encourage students to ask questions, explore concepts, and collaborate with peers by fostering curiosity and critical thinking, I empower them to take ownership of their learning journey.

4. Differentiated Instruction: Every student learns differently,  so I adapt my teaching methods to accommodate diverse learning styles. Whether through visual aids, hands-on activities, or technology, I ensure that all students have access to quality education.

5. Assessment for Growth: Assessment is not just about grades; it’s about growth. I provide constructive feedback, celebrate progress, and identify areas for improvement. Assessments should inspire students to strive for excellence.

6. Building Relationships: Trust and rapport are essential. I actively listen to my students, understand their backgrounds, and create a supportive atmosphere. Positive relationships enhance the learning experience.

7. Professional Growth: I am committed to continuous learning as a teacher. Attending workshops, collaborating with colleagues, and staying updated on educational trends allow me to refine my teaching practices.

8. Ethical Responsibility: Teachers play a vital role in shaping future citizens. I model integrity, empathy, and respect by instilling values, I contribute to a better society.
